    Communications reveals the details of the “Fiber to Home” project and its costs

    {Local: Al Furat News} The Ministry of Communications revealed, today, Saturday, the details of the “Fiber to Home” project and the costs of communication during it.
    The ministry's spokesman, Raad al-Mashhadani, told {Euphrates News}, "The Iraqi Fiber to Home project is sponsored by the Ministry of Communications and is witnessing a great turnout and an increase in advanced numbers on it."
    Al-Mashhadani added that "the project started on the Karkh side of Baghdad, and it is entrusted to a number of companies contracting with the Ministry of Communications and subject to the Law of the Media and Communications Commission."
    Regarding the costs of communication, he indicated that “it is done in Iraqi dinars and at the lowest costs, as the price of a call from landline to ground is 5 dinars, and the price of a call from mobile to landline in the provinces is 15 dinars and from landline to mobile is 50 dinars.”
    He explained that "the download is very fast, and its applications cover Iraq and are not exposed to weather conditions such as high temperatures or rain, because it is connected via a cable, according to the subscription cards from 15 to 100 thousand."
